We Believe...
If you’re new here, this is what we believe: We believe in a loving God who created and cares for all people and all things. We believe Jesus is God’s Son, who lived among us, showed us how to love, gave His life for us, and was raised to bring hope and new life to the world. We believe God’s Spirit is with us today—guiding us, offering comfort, and helping us grow in faith and community as we walk this journey together. Wherever you are on your faith journey, you are welcome here, and we invite you to join us as we learn, serve, and grow together.
A Rich Heritage
Founded 1938
St. Simons United Methodist Church was the first United Methodist congregation established on St. Simons Island, a place with deep Methodist roots dating back to the preaching of John and Charles Wesley. What began as a small, faithful gathering has grown alongside the island community, expanding its ministries, facilities, and worship offerings over the decades.
From the dedication of its first sanctuary in 1941 to the completion of the current sanctuary in 1981, the church has continually adapted to meet the needs of a growing congregation. Today, with multiple buildings, traditional and contemporary worship services and vibrant programs for all ages, St. Simons United Methodist Church remains a welcoming and active witness to Christ locally and beyond.
